President John Mahama has instructed the Ministry of Finance to disburse approximately $78 million to JustMoh Construction to clear all outstanding payment certificates due to the company since 2024.
This is to enable the completion of the Takoradi–Agona-Nkwanta road, a critical stretch of the Trans-West African Highway linking Ghana to Côte d’Ivoire.
